What is the difference between Learning Development Program Manager vs Training Coordinator?
| Aspect | Learning Development Program Manager | Training Coordinator |
|---|---|---|
| Responsibilities | Designing, implementing, and overseeing learning programs and development initiatives | Organizing and scheduling training sessions, managing logistics |
| Required Skills | Curriculum design, project management, leadership | Communication, organization, coordination |
| Certifications | Learning & Development certifications (e.g., CPLP), project management | Training certifications, CPR/First Aid (if applicable) |
| Work Environment | Corporate training departments, educational institutions | HR departments, training centers |
The Learning Development Program Manager focuses on creating and managing comprehensive learning strategies, while the Training Coordinator handles the logistics of training sessions. Both roles require strong organizational skills, but the Program Manager typically has a broader scope and strategic responsibilities.

Job description
Job Title: 1.07 Elementary Director, Teaching and Learning
Reports to: Superintendent
Contract Length: Full Time 222 Days
FLSA Status: Exempt -
Administrative Salary Schedule
Updated: August 2024
General Summary: Elementary Director of Teaching and Learning provides leadership
General Summary: The Director of Teaching and Learning provides leadership for development and implementation of the district Strategic Plan. Articulates and champions a vision of great teaching to the staff, administration, and community while cultivating a shared language about what great teaching looks like. Assists the Superintendent substantially and effectively in the task of providing leadership in developing, articulating, executing, and maintaining excellent educational programs and services.
Job Duties-
40 % - Instructional Leadership
- Analyze stakeholder feedback and work to collaboratively create a district vision and focus with goals to measure institutional progress.
- Coordinate the instructional and curricular program to achieve alignment with state standards as well as proper vertical and horizontal articulation.
- Administer a program of curriculum development and improvement for all levels of instruction through periodic revisions of courses of study and curricular evaluation.
- Review and evaluate all curriculum and the implementation of courses of study on a rotating cycle, making adjustments, acquiring materials, providing training, and identifying tools or assessment of student learning.
- Lead curriculum leadership teams (department chairs and team leaders) in the study, mapping, and implementation of the state standards.
- Serve as lead in the preparation and administration of state testing.
- Oversee the Jacket Way/Positive Behavior Intervention Supports program.
- Monitor and evaluate the educational programming and curriculum implementation in all buildings in concert with building principals.
- Seek local, state, federal, and private grants to fund identified needs of the educational program and oversee all categorically funded instructional programs.
- Develop and plan for the evaluation and acquisition of instructional software and other technologies.
40% Administration and Management
- Supervise the development of district and building leadership teams and serve as an advisor on all teams.
- Coordinate all educational programs and related issues for the school district.
- Ensure all local, state, and federal data is accurate and reporting procedures are being followed.
- Ensure that all local and state mandates are followed.
- Assist in preparation of budgets, upholding a high standard of fiscal responsibility regarding the curriculum budget, and providing appropriate documentation of expenditures.
- Assist with communications to the district's community.
- Keep Superintendent informed concerning all areas of responsibility.
10 % Professional Development
- Oversee the professional development vision and strategy for the district with a focus on building a reflective and collaborative professional culture in which teachers are committed to and supported in growing their craft of teaching.
- Administer, coordinate, monitor and encourage the growth of professional employees through a program of in-service education and staff development.
- Identify professional development needs related to the Strategic Plan as well as state and federal requirements and organize professional learning and workshops.
- Help with the evaluation process for certificated personnel (with principals) and develop specific educational opportunities to address deficiencies.
- Collect, analyze, and share assessment programming data with teachers, principals, the superintendent, and the Board and make recommendations for instructional programming and professional development.
- Oversee support programs for new teachers to the district, including the Resident Educator Program.
5 %Technology
- Attend professional development meetings to provide specific recommendations regarding classroom activities which utilize technology to meet instructional objectives.
- Coordinate staff and administrative use of software applications and the development of applications necessary for staff and administration to perform their duties.
- Develop and plan for the evaluation and acquisition of instructional software and other technologies.
- Seek grants and/or other funding sources to support applications of technology.
- Supervise the direction of technology and evaluate the other annual technology plan prepared by the technology department.
5 %Other
Other duties as assigned.
Supervisory Responsibilities: This position includes 10 direct reports and over 375 indirect reports. This position involves budgeting, buying, developing or coaching, directing, directing, disciplining, evaluating performance, hiring, investigating, orienting, onboarding, scheduling, terminating, training, and approving timecards or time off requests.
Budget Management: This position has a budget signing authority of approximately $3,000,000.
Requirements and Qualifications Minimum Requirements
- Valid driver's license.
- Current Ohio Administrative or Superintendent Certificate
- Master's degree in Education, Educational Administration, or Curriculum
- Experience in teaching, administration, curriculum development and implementation, testing, and intervention.
- Demonstrated leadership, managerial, and interpersonal skills.
- Professional tact and diplomacy when interacting with administrators, staff, teachers, students, and the community.
